EF Code First 和 Db 所有者
我有一个可能很简单的问题,但我找不到任何相关信息。 我在旧数据库上使用 EF 4.1 Code First。在我们的开发环境中,所有表都位于“dbo”所有者之下,…
如何保存 ICollection与 EF CTP5
我的班级有以下属性:Team [Key] public virtual long Id { get set } public Guid ClubIdentifier { get set } public GenderEnum Gender { get set …
Entity Framework 4.1 RC POCO - 对生成的字段名称进行单元测试
是否可以使用 EF4.1 访问有关 POCO 实体的元数据,其中说明数据库字段名称是什么?最重要的是外键值。 我想访问它以进行单元测试,同时尝试将 EF4.1 …
如何在不首先在 EF 代码中加载导航的情况下添加导航属性项?
我可以向用户添加评论,如下所示。但我有一些怀疑,当我访问帖子导航时,所有导航都会加载,如果是的话,我如何向用户添加评论而不加载它? public vo…
MVC .NET 如何通过文件上传最好地更新模型
使用 EF4 Codefirst RC 和 MVC .NET 我有一个强类型视图,用于在模型上执行插入/更新操作。 其中一个字段是上传的文件/图像。我使用下面的代码来执行…
如何使用 Entity Framework 4.1 Code First 强制数据库中的一对多关系采用一对一关系
我尝试首先在架构无法更改的应用程序中将 EF1 更改为 EF4.1 代码,因为它用于 SQL Server 复制。该模式非常糟糕,并且在许多地方完全从前到后地描述了…
我需要更改表架构而不重新加载应用程序域(EF 模型缓存问题)
我有一个多租户代码优先系统的自定义实现,基本上是租户的 SQL 架构部门。我使用 ToTable 方法在第一次调用时正确映射架构,但正如我所读到的有关正在…
我应该如何在 MVC3 中使用 Code First Entity Framework (4.1) 声明外键关系?
我一直在寻找有关如何使用代码优先 EF 4.1 声明外键关系和其他约束的资源,但运气不佳。基本上我是在代码中构建数据模型并使用 MVC3 来查询该模型。一…
EF4.1 Code First 复杂类型作为主键
我目前正在尝试使用 Entity Framework 4.1 的 RC 及其代码优先方法来实现我的域对象的存储库。 现在我有一个域实体“Voyage”,它有一个封装在“Voyag…
升级到 RC 后,创建多对多关系的实体失败
我有一个包含 3 个简单表、几个 POCO 类和一个用代码创建的 DBContext 的项目,没有 edml 文件。以下代码设置用于使用实体框架代码优先的测试版,自从…
如何在 ASP.net EFCodeFirst 中设置具有判别式的外键约束?
我有以下用于 EFCodeFirst 数据库创建的 C# 代码: enum MemberOfGroupDiscriminator { MemberOfGroup, GroupMemberOfGroup, UserMemberOfGroup } pub…
Entity Framework Code First - 为什么我不能以这种方式更新复杂的属性?
我正在使用 Entity Framework 4.1(代码优先)开发一个小型示例项目。我的类如下所示: public class Context : DbContext { public IDbSet<Person&…
EFCode First 属性为空问题
我在 asp.net mvc 3 模型中使用 EFCode First。 (实体框架 4.0 和 EFCode First 0.8) 该模型定义如下: public class User { [Key] public int Id {…